Tuber Times
5 May 2059
Boise, Idaho
**********************************

by Tony Toney

Boise Spuds 16 13 .552 DIV -3.5 WC - L10: 6-4 Strk: W4

Boise needed some good news from Sim #5. The team sits 3rd in the JL Frontier Division but there's not a lot of wiggle room as they top a group of 5 teams in the middle of the Frontier. It wasn't too bad. The Spuds spent the last couple of weeks getting swept at home by Las Vegas, sweeping Calgary at home, then dropping a road series at Edmonton. The squad started the Sim with 3 games in Colorado Springs, where they dropped a 3-game series to Rocky Mountain, and they flipped the calendar to May with a sweep of San Antonio in Boise. The offense is borderline suicidal and pitching/defense is having to hold down some tight games. Scoring comes in bunches as the Spuds dropped 10 on Rocky Mountain on the 30th but averaged 3 runs/game in the other 5 contests.

@ Rocky Mountain 1-6 L
@ Rocky Mountain 1-5 L
@ Rocky Mountain 10-2 W

- Starter Mario Reyes got chipped away while allowing 8 hits in 5.2 innings
- Meanwhile, Rocky Mountain's Denny Tab and Ommar bin Ayyub mostly salted the game away scattering 6 hits over 8 innings
- In the 2nd game, Spuds starter Danny Leach gave up just 2 runs in 5.1 innings but reliever Mike Alexander dropped the baton in the 7th inning.
- It was a second straight dominant pitching contest for Rocky Mountain with starter Aaron Stevens allowed just 1 run on 1 hit with 7 strikeouts in 7.2 innings
- With the finale headed into the 4th inning tied at 0, the Boise offense decided to do something (anything!). That something was scoring 7 in the 4th, then 1 in each of the next 3 innings.
- Boise LF Martin Hemming went 3-5 with a run and 4 RBI and his 2nd HR of the season. DH Per-Johan Mikkelsson kept up his steady presence going 3-5 with 3 RBI, and CF Lou Bayou added a triple.
- Just when the offense goes off, the Spuds get an outstanding pitching outing. But never look a gift horse in the mouth, right? Boise starter Muneer bin Khairy lasted 6.2 innings allowing just 1 run.


v San Antonio 2-0 W
v San Antonio 5-3 W
v San Antonio 6-5(10) W

- The Spuds can relax a bit after sweeping the Outlaws. Pitching and defense were the name of the game in the series.
- BOISE SP DOUG ECKHOFF PULLED A NO-HITTER OUT OF HIS HAT FOR THE HOME FANS! IN FACT, HE WAS ONE ALLOWED WALK AWAY FROM A PERFECT GAME!!
- LF Hemming notched 2 stolen bases
- Boise jumped on Outlaws pitching in the middle game quickly scoring 5 runs in the 2nd inning on 4 singles, 2 doubles, and San Antonio's Edmond Thomas walking in a run with bases loaded.
- The game quickly became a bullpen affair for the Spuds when starter Marvin 'Groucho' Winston was removed in the first inning with back soreness. No less than 5 pitchers followed him to usher out the 2-run victory.
- But the Spuds bullpen had nothing on Outlaws RF Dennis Armitage as he went off with a 3-4 day delivering 2 homeruns.
- The finale was a pitchers' duel through 9 innings then both teams throwing runs at the other in the 10th with Boise getting the best of it scoring 3 in the bottom of the frame to top San Antonio's 2.
- Outlaws starter Quinton Manning logged 7 innings allowing 3 runs on 9 hits. Spuds SP Mario Reyes also booked 7 innings allowing 7 hits but fanning 7 as well.
- The bottom of the 10th, with Boise trailing by 2, was a thriller featuring Pedro 'The Russian Rocket' Hozven and Martin Hemming delivering back-to-back doubles and 3B Vance Cooper posting a triple and 2B Graham McFadyen collecting the walkoff with an RBI single.
